Chapter 25, Article 7, Division 2, Section 25-7-27 of the Hawai`i County <br /> Code 1983 (2005 Edition, as amended) is amended by adding new sections to be appropriately <br /> designated and to read as follows: <br /> "Section 25-7-27. Other regulations. <br /> fa) Plan approval is required for all new structures and additions to existing structures in the CDH <br /> district, except for construction of one single-family dwelling and any accessory buildings per lot. <br /> (b) The number of parking spaces required for double-family, duplex and multiple-family <br /> residential dwellings having a density greater than one thousand square feet of land area <br /> per rentable unit or dwelling unit within the CDH zoning district shall be one off-street <br /> parking space per unit. <br /> (c) Off-site parking may be provided to satisfy parking requirements of this section, as <br /> approved by the director. Of site parking means parking provided for residents of <br /> double-family, duplex, or a multiple-family residential development that is neither on a <br /> public street nor located on the same property as the residence,but is located within a <br /> reasonable distance of the residence, as determined and approved by the director. Off-site <br /> parking shall be made available for the exclusive use of the rentable units or dwelling <br /> units it is meant to accommodate. <br /> SECTION 5.
